This year, International Women’s Day comes on the heels of unprecedented global movement for women’s rights, equality and justice. br7070 brake padsWebIn Guyana, as of February 2024, 35.7% of seats in parliament were held by women. However, work still needs to be done in Guyana to achieve gender equality. 30.2% of women aged 20–24 years old who were married or in a union before age 18. The adolescent birth rate is 73.7 per 1,000 women aged 15-19 as of 2013, down from 78 per 1,000 in 2012. br6 ojaWebMar 15, 2024 · By Stabroek News. March 15, 2024.
